Mobile payment solutions company Mobicash has launched a new product, especially directed at South Africa’s spaza shops. Mobispaza aims at being a centralized platform that brings together all key stakeholders in the sector’s supply chain. This includes private corporations, state-owned entities, suppliers, distributors and customers.
The the new platform will enable business owners to make use of sector-specific processes based on mobile payments and spaza banking as well as tools to maximize productivity and earnings through special stock procurement, buying power, social networking and market dominance.
Besides easing business in the Spaza sector, Mobispaza taps into financial inclusion in the retail sector, which has been a focus theme not only in South Africa but across every market in the continent. This is so especially in the traditional trade sector. Patrick Gordon Ngabonziza, MobiCash Founder and Chairman, said that “Each market presents unique challenges and opportunities and finding the best fit is what sets us apart. Through MobiSpaza, inclusive business is a layer added to financial inclusion and in the end people benefit as well as businesses.”
